Pocket SalesMate 1.0 Microsoft ActiveSync Setup • Installing Microsoft ActiveSync: -ActiveSync can be installed from CD included with PDA device -Can also be downloaded from www.Microsoft.com website • Setting up a Partnership: -Establish a Standard Partnership -Synchronize Files with Desktop Make sure the Files are Synchronized

Pocket SalesMate 2.0 Installing Pocket SalesMate 1- PDA must be both Connected and Synchronized with Desktop 2- On Desktop computer- go onto the www.TechMateInternational.com website 3- Click Downloads then Pocket SalesMate 4- Determine the model of PDA you are loading (2002, or 2003/newer) 5- Select the “new user install” that corresponds to your model of PDA - 2003 models would select Pocket SalesMate 03 full install 6- Select the option to either “Open” or “Run” file

  7. Pocket SalesMate • Once the file has been run- follow the following steps to complete the download process: 1-. You will be asked if you would like to “Install Pocket SalesMate PSM”- answer Yes        2- Would you like to “Setup in the following destination folder”- click OK       3- Install Pocket SalesMate PSM- answer Yes     4- You will then be prompted to “check you mobile device to see if any additional steps are necessary” on your desktop computer click the OK button. 5- On your PDA you will be at a screen asking you if you would like to “replace existing files”. Always select the box in the bottom right corner “No to All” Always select “No to All” Option

  8. Pocket SalesMate • Please Note:if you are installing Pocket SalesMate on a 2003 or later model PDA you must also download the “Runtime” file - this file can be found on the www.TechMateInternational.com website, directly under the Pocket SalesMate 03 new user install

Pocket SalesMate 3.1 Setting Defaults • Select Default Language - English, French, Spanish, German, Italian, Portuguese, Dutch, Danish • Select Default Weight Factor - Each Mode (e.g Road, Air) can have it’s own Weight Factor - Please Note: If you are sending Survey information to FirstMate, Set all Weight Factors the same • Select Unit of Measure • Printer Setup- - Canon BJC 50 & 85 printers- Canon BJ 360DPI driver - HP 450 CBI Printer- HP PCL driver - Pentax Pocket Jet 200- HP PCL driver Tap here to assign a Default Printer

Pocket SalesMate 4.2.1 Setting up a Container File • A new container file can be created by tapping on “New” • If you are rating with the Local, Intra-State, International, TPG, or APP Tariffs you will need to create a Container File for these Tariffs • Each Container File needs a Description and File Name • The description should describe what the container file is (e.g Local Container Rates) • The File Name is used within the Tariff to identify the Container • File Name limited to 8 Characters • Limited to Alphabetic and Numeric characters (no “,\../ , etc.)

Pocket SalesMate 4.3.1 Setting up a Valuation File Setting up a Valuation File is divided into 4 sections: • The first section is the Description and File Name -Enter any description that best describes what the valuation file is for -Only alphabetic and numeric characters can be used for the File Name • Most major Carriers can obtain a pre-built carrier valuation file for inter-state tariffs from the www.TechMateInternational.com website -The most current Valuation Rates will be included when downloading the Carrier from the website Valuation Description Valuation File Name

  30. Pocket SalesMate • Agents operating under their own authority MUST use the Carrier ID that was entered for the File name for US Interstate Tariffs -It is recommended that you use your SCAC code for this ID • The remaining sections are for entering the Basic, Depreciated and Replacement Valuations -Rates must be entered into these fields, so if you do not use Basic of Depreciated valuation, make the rates 0

  31. Pocket SalesMate • The final section of the Valuation screen pertains to the Replacement valuation • There are two types of replacement valuation, Fixed Rates and Rates per $1000 -Make sure that you select the appropriate type before entering any rates in -Any Replacement Rates entered will be cleared out when changing type • You will be able to enter up to four deductibles -Any deductible not used can be left blank • To Enter rates, tap on the “New” to add a line for rates Be Sure to Select appropriate type before entering any rates Tap “New” to add a line for Rates

  32. Pocket SalesMate • For Fixed rates, on the new line, enter the Valuation and rates for each deductible -Enter the maximum valuation you will sell under the “Valuation to” amount • The rates for Rates per $1000 can include the decimal or cents -If the decimal is left off, Pocket SalesMate will automatically add it in -If you enter 10, Pocket SalesMate will display it as 10.00 • Any Valuation files that have been previously created in FirstMate can be downloaded into Pocket SalesMate to avoid repetitive data entry Enter the Maximum Valuation you will sell

Pocket SalesMate • Displayed near the upper right corner are the four “sort by” options -All, Rm, CP, PBO • These four options control what is displayed in the Inventory list • Selecting “All” will display the full inventory list in alphabetical order • Selecting the “Rm” option will display the group list that is associated with the current room being surveyed • The “CP” option will display a list of Carrier Packed items -cartons, crates, wardrobes, etc. • The “PBO” option will display the Packed by Owner list Inventory List “sort by” Options
